Total Crackpot Day



October 20th is Big Block of Cheese Day -- or the day on which the episode of The West Wing titled 'The Crackpots and These Women' was originally aired in 1999. You'll have to watch the show yourself to find out where Big Block of Cheese Day comes from (and why Toby Ziegler calls it Throw-Open-Our-Office-Doors-To-People-Who-Want-To-Discuss-Things-We-Could-Care-Less-About Day). I'm definitely going to try and find some time on Wednesday to squeeze in a West Wing episode, in honour of a show that I'm going to actually call the best television program ever.

It's probably the most quotable show I've ever seen. It's like a novel with a wide cast of brilliant, lovable characters who all have command of snappy, intelligent dialogue yet somehow manage not to be annoying. It taught me everything I know about politics (albeit with a decidedly American bent), gave me a deep-seated understanding of the rhythm of iambic pentameter, and will continue to make me compare all real prime ministers and presidents to the completely fictional Jedidiah Bartlet, entirely to their detriment.
